The average cost of senior living in Narragansett Beach is 5,323 per month. Cheaper nearby regions include Wakefield-Peacedale, RI with an average of 4,860 per month.

Assisted living is long-term care for seniors who are generally active and independent, but who require increased supervision and help with some daily tasks. Staff can assist residents with activities of daily living like dressing, bathing, and medication management. Assisted living is also a good option for seniors seeking more socialization.
